Các bạn học sinh, sinh viên có niềm đam mê với công nghệ?
Các bạn thích làm việc với những con số và thuật toán?
Các bạn muốn chọn cho mình con đường tương lai tươi sáng?
Không còn sự lựa chọn nào hoàn hảo hơn nếu bạn chọn ngành học công nghệ thông tin để sau này trở thành một IT chuyên nghiệp.
Môn học vô cùng quan trọng đối với các bạn khoa công nghệ thông tin đó là môn lập trình. Đây được xem là môn học khá khó và cần một tư duy logic, một sự kiên nhẫn rất nhiều ở các bạn sinh viên khi chọn ngành này.
Để hiểu hơn về môn lập trình thì chúng ta hãy tìm hiểu thế nào là lập trình?
Lập trình có nghĩa là chúng ta sẽ “giải quyết những vấn đề của máy tính”.
Lập trình viên là người thiết kế, xây dựng, bảo trì, các chương trình máy tính (phần mềm). Công việc đó được thực hiện bằng thao tác với các đọa mã (các ngôn ngữ) trong công cụ lập trình, sửa đổi, nâng cấp, bổ sung và làm mới phần mềm theo yêu cầu của khách hàng. Các lập trình viên có thể làm việc được với nhiều ngôn ngữ lập trình: C, C++, C#, TypeScript, Swift, PHP, Python, Java,… và tiêu biểu nhất đó là JavaScript.
Nếu các bạn sinh viên muốn giỏi và thành công trở thành một lập trình viên thì cần phải học và thành thạo một trong các loại ngôn ngữ lập trình trên.
Đầu tiên: JavaScript
Ngôn ngữ lập trình siêu phổ biến này thường được dùng vào thiết kế ứng dụng web. Việc ứng dụng phần mềm đang được sử dụng phổ biến trong thời đại công nghiệp hóa hiện đại hóa ngày nay. Do vậy khi bạn được học về JavaScript thì cơ hội làm việc của bạn sẽ được nâng cao.
GitHub cho biết “JavaScript, C# và Go đã chứng kiến mức tăng trưởng cao gấp đôi. Trong khi đó, Swift và TypeScript cũng đang bứt phá với mức phổ biến tăng gấp 3,5 lần.”
Thứ hai: C
Ngôn ngữ kinh điển này được sáng chế ra vào năm 1972 và vẫn thịnh hành cho đến ngày nay, không chỉ bởi khả năng hoạt động trên tất cả các nền tảng điện toán mà còn bởi tính ổn định và dễ hiểu với hầu hết các lập trình viên từ khắp nơi trên thế giới.
Đây cũng được xem là phần học phổ biến của những người học nhập môn về máy tính.
Ngôn ngữ lập trình C có nhiều phiên bản nhưng trong đó phải kể đến ngôn ngữ lập trình C++. Đây được xem là phiên bản mở rộng của C để hỗ trợ lập trình hướng đối tượng và thiết kế các phần mềm lớn.
Các bạn nếu muốn theo đuổi nôn ngữ lập trình này phải nắm được cơ bản của C sau đó mới học được C++.
Thứ ba: Python
Ngôn ngữ này được xây dựng thành công từ năm 1989, được ưa chuộng bởi tính dễ đọc. Được nhiều lập trình viên cho rằng đây là ngôn ngữ dễ đọc nhất bên cạnh Ruby.
Đây là ngôn ngữ lập trình hướng đối tượng, cấp cao, mạnh mẽ, được tạo ra bởi Guido van Rossum. Python hoàn toàn tạo kiểu động và sử dụng cơ chế cấp phát bộ nhớ tự động. Cấu trúc dữ liệu cấp cao mạnh mẽ và cách tiếp cận đơn giản nhưng hiệu quả đối với lập trình hướng đối tượng.
Python thường được sử dụng ở các lĩnh vực như: lập trình ứng dụng web, khoa học và tính toán, tạo nguyên mẫu phần mềm,…
Thứ tư: C#
C# được đọc là “C-sharp”, tương tự như một nốt trong âm nhạc.
C# được Microsoft phát triển và cũng là một biến thể của ngôn ngữ C. C# được yêu chuộng vì khả năng đưa những ý tưởng “rất Java” vào cách lập trình của mình.
C# là ngôn ngữ lập trình chuyên nghiệp bởi những lý do sau:
C# là ngôn ngữ lập trình chuyên nghiệp và hiện đại, dế học dễ sử dụng.
C# là ngôn ngữ lập trình hướng đối tượng.
C# giúp định hướng thành phần.
Thứ năm: PHP
Đây là một phần mềm được sử dụng khá phổ biến trong việc thiết kế trang Web, các trang web như Facebook, Yahoo, WordPress đều được tạo ra từ PHP. Vì thế, khi muốn phát triển sự nghiệp của mình theo nghề lập trình viên thì bạn nên chọn ngôn ngữ lập trình PHP để học
Ngoài ra, còn rất nhiều loại ngôn ngữ lập trình khác nhau cho các bạn sinh viên lựa chọn và theo học. Nhưng làm sao để chọn đúng và học tốt luôn là vấn đề nan giải của các bạn khi vào đại học?
Học lập trình cần phải có sự kết hợp của nhiều yếu tố cả bên ngoài và bên trong. Những điều cần thiết là:
Chọn được một ngôn ngữ lập trình thích hợp.
Có sự kiên nhẫn trong học tập.
Xây dựng cho mình tư duy logic.
Tìm một người thầy giỏi để được hướng dẫn.
Ở đâu các bạn có thể tìm và thỏa được những tiêu chí đó?
Ở trường, số lượng sinh viên đông, khi học một môn ngôn ngữ lập trình này lại khó hiểu. Đây được xem là một khó khăn lớn nhất của các bạn chọn ngành công nghệ thông tin. Vì đây có thể xem là một môn học mới của bậc đại học.
Nhưng muốn trở thành một lập trình viên giỏi bạn phải nắm chắc được kiến thức từ cơ bản đến nâng cao. Từ những cái nhỏ nhất nền tảng nhất. Vì thế tìm được một người thầy có thể giúp bạn là điều tốt nhất.
Hiểu được nỗi khó khăn của các bạn sinh viên, Trung tâm gia sư Tài năng trẻ với một đội ngũ giáo viên giảng viên nhiệt tình dạy bộ môn ngôn ngữ lập trình sẽ là nơi các bạn tin tưởng gửi gắm tương lai của mình vào đây. Bởi đội ngũ giảng viên của chúng tôi là những người thầy giỏi từ các trường đại học danh tiếng như: Đại học Bách khoa, Đại học Khoa học tự nhiên, Đại học công nghệ thông tin,… và là những lập trình viên của những công ty lớn sẽ chịu trách nhiệm giảng dạy các bạn với mục tiêu:
Giúp sinh viên chọn được loại ngôn ngữ phù hợp với khả năng của mình.
Giải đáp mọi thắc mắc về nội dung chương trình bày học.
Áp dụng kiến thức thực tế vào chương trình bài học của học viên.
Trung tâm gia sư Tài năng trẻ sẽ là nơi các bạn sinh viên gửi gắm niềm tin của mình.
Để được tư vấn kĩ hơn các bạn vui lòng liên hệ:
Liên hệ văn phòng trung tâm tư vấn phát triển giáo dục gia sư tài năng trẻ
HOTLINE: 091 315 0242 – 09 87 87 0217 CÔ MƯỢT
Email: giasutainangtre.vn@gmail.com
infor@giasutainangtre.vn
FACEBOOK: WWW.FACEBOOK.COM/GIASUTAINANGTRE